    Reduced power from Mitsubishi water pump

    Hi,

    Hopefully I've got the right forum. Apologies if not. I've got a typical 1 story house setup. Water tank, water pump with a self contained pressure tank on the bottom. I replaced a Hitachi 150 W pump with a Mitsubishi WP 155Q5. The pressure is low - maybe 70% of the Hitachi. The contractor seemed to know what he was doing but I'd like to check myself. He spent some time with the instruction sheet, showed me a spring that he said was better left out - seemed to indicate to only use it if I was pumping from a well, and I saw him making some adjustments with a screwdriver but could not see exactly where.

    I'd like confirmation on the spring thing, info on how to check the pressure adjustment, and of course any other constructive ideas.

    The contractor is a twat. Why feck with anything?

    Double check the valve at your water meter is fully open.

    I suspect the spring he removed is the nor return valve. Useful if you are in a multistory house as it stops the water on the upper floors flowing back into the pump. If you still have it, put it back in.

    The adjustment he made is likely the pressure switch setting which is probably where the pressure difference is. I don't know how much he backed it off.
    It is under the small cylindrical cover on the top of the tank to the side of the actual pump with a cable coming out . The cover is secured by a single small screw. Under it is the screw in question. Give it half a turn clockwise and try the water, if not the same give it another 1/4 turn. There will be , in theory, some red paint on it to indicate where it was set at the factory. When pressure is where it was with your Hitachi line the paint up. Don't be greedy!

    Spec wise there is not much between the pumps. Pressure should be between 12 and 18 meters of water. Flow rate around 30l/min for the garden hose and a bit less for the shower.

    Did the guy use the same diameter of pipe for the replacement or did he use smaller pipe and bends and valves and stuff.

    Anyway if you feel like fuckin with it, this is how you adjust the pressure switch. Make sure the power is off so you don't kill yourself. These pressure switches 'can' switch "L" or line power OR "N" neutral power. Fuk knows how somchai wired it. Assume it can be hot even if the pump isn't running.

    Locate it here:



    Pop off the plastic cover, there is a screw holding it down:



    You switch might look a little different with the cover off, this one is a replacement I bought, but they work the same even if yours looks slightly different. There should be a small screw with +/- indicated on it. Pretty obvious what that does. Turning it towards the + increases the "Cut Out" pressure and turning it towards the - lowers the "Cut Out" pressure.



    You really need a pressure gauge in the output side to the house to see what the fuk your doing when you turn the screw, but you can try it a very little bit at a time and see what happens.

    Take a knife or something sharp and scribe a mark into it so you can take it back to original setting after you try this and see that its not going to fix anything really. These pumps kinda suck but you can try.

    Actually it is to maintain the prime and stops the water from draining back into a well and allows the pump maintain the pressure in the accumulator. In a multistory house the water in the upper floors would drain back to the pump. A broken spring will result in water hammer in the system.

    In a urban single storey house system connected to government water the anti-drain back function may not be necessary but doesn't do any harm.

    Forgot to mention something about the pressure switch.

    They work on a "Cut In" and "Cut Out" system with a set difference of about 20 psi.

    So if you turn the screw towards the + and increase the "Cut Out" pressure, you are by default also increasing the "Cut In" pressure equal to the amount you raised the "Cut Out" pressure.

    A gauge costs nothing and I have no idea why nobody installs them.

    For example:

    If the pump, by default, "Cuts In" at 30 psi, and "Cuts Out" at 50 psi - when you turn the screw towards the + and increase the "Cut Out" to 55 psi, it will by default increase the "Cut In" pressure to 35 psi as well.

    The hitachi is superior. The operate completely different than the Mitsu units with the baby pressure tank. The water runs through the switch and provides better flow and pressure. Honestly its night and day and probably why OP is unhappy with his Mitsubishi pump.

    Have you tried one? No trying to bicker with you but I don't know anyone who wasn't surprised by the difference. Not to mention there is zero pulsation in the water supply to the house.

    Quote Originally Posted by VocalNeal View Post
    The factory pressure switch setting for a Mitsubishi 150 W pump are on 1.4 Kg/cm and off at 1.9 kg/cm ( about 12 to 18m of head)
    Thats 20 psi "Cut In" and 27 psi "Cut Out"... 20 psi is nothing. Ideally it should be around 35 psi "Cut In" for a home but these pumps aren't made for this sort of thing really. The hitachi units are better at doing this job closer to this range.

    You can buy, at any local mom & pop hardware store in Thailand a direct replacement switch with preset settings in a higher range as well. I don't have any handy but off the top of my head they have a 1.8/2.4 unit for about 150 baht.

    Or you can try and adjust it your self.

    I have a feeling that if OP does adjust his pressures, the pressure switch is going to short-cycle and pulsate as the pressure tank isn't a big enough buffer at those pressures.

    Thats the reason my Mitsubishi pump is collecting dust. It sucked from the factory. It sucked when I adjusted the pressure and pulsated, it sucked when I bought drop in replacement switches of a higher calibration. If its pulsating, then the switch contacts are going to wear out real fast too.

    I been through 3-4 of these things and they just are not worth trying to 'make work' outside of the way they are packaged.
